Accommodation Options in Krakow and Zakopane

5 Days in Krakow and Zakopane: Transfers, Tours and Accomodation - Accommodation Options in Krakow and Zakopane

When planning a trip to Krakow and Zakopane, travelers can choose from a variety of accommodation options to suit their preferences and budget.

In Krakow, visitors can opt for cozy guesthouses in the historic Old Town, providing easy access to attractions like Wawel Castle and the Main Market Square. For those seeking a more luxurious stay, boutique hotels offer comfort and style near popular sites such as the Cloth Hall and St. Mary’s Basilica.

In Zakopane, nestled in the Tatra Mountains, charming mountain lodges provide a rustic retreat with stunning views of the peaks. Alternatively, modern hotels in the town center offer convenience to local attractions like Krupowki Street and Tatra National Park.

Guided Tours in Krakow and Zakopane

5 Days in Krakow and Zakopane: Transfers, Tours and Accomodation - Guided Tours in Krakow and Zakopane

Visitors exploring the seamless private transfers from Krakow to Zakopane may further enhance their travel experience by embarking on guided tours in both cities to delve deeper into their rich cultural and historical heritage.

In Krakow, guided sightseeing excursions often include iconic landmarks like Wawel Castle, the historic Old Town, and the somber yet significant Auschwitz-Birkenau Memorial and Museum. Travelers can enjoy the city’s vibrant culture through visits to local markets, sampling traditional Polish cuisine, and exploring the charming streets.

In Zakopane, cultural exploration focuses on the unique Tatra Mountains region, with tours offering insights into local traditions, folklore, and architecture. Visitors can also enjoy breathtaking views, outdoor activities, and encounters with the region’s rich heritage during guided tours in this picturesque mountain town.

Recommended Activities in Zakopane

For an unforgettable experience in Zakopane, consider exploring the recommended activities that showcase the town’s unique charm and natural beauty. One of the must-do activities in Zakopane is mountain hiking, offering breathtaking views of the Tatra Mountains. Adventurers can choose from various trails catering to different skill levels, such as the popular Tatra National Park routes.

After a day of exploration, visitors can indulge in the local cuisine, savoring traditional dishes like Oscypek cheese and hearty stews. For those looking to enjoy the culture, tasting regional specialties at cozy mountain restaurants is a delightful experience.

Whether you’re a nature enthusiast or a food lover, Zakopane has something special to offer every traveler.

Dining Experiences in Krakow

5 Days in Krakow and Zakopane: Transfers, Tours and Accomodation - Dining Experiences in Krakow

Exploring the culinary scene in Krakow reveals a delightful array of dining experiences that showcase the city’s rich gastronomic heritage and diverse flavors. From fine dining establishments to cozy local eateries, visitors can indulge in traditional Polish cuisine like pierogi, bigos, and oscypek cheese.

For a taste of local cuisine, the vibrant markets offer fresh produce, meats, and artisanal goods. Fine dining options in Krakow present a fusion of modern techniques with classic recipes, providing a sophisticated culinary experience.

Whether enjoying a hearty meal at a rustic tavern or savoring a gourmet dish in an elegant setting, Krakow’s dining scene offers something for every palate, ensuring a memorable gastronomic journey through this historic city.

Packing Essentials for the Trip

When preparing for the trip to Krakow and Zakopane, travelers should carefully pack essential items to ensure a comfortable and enjoyable experience exploring these destinations. To make the most of the trip, consider these must-have items:

  1. Weather-appropriate Clothing: Packing layers is essential due to the varying weather in Krakow and Zakopane. Bring warm clothing for the cooler mountain climates in Zakopane and lighter options for exploring the city of Krakow.

  2. Comfortable Footwear: With all the walking and exploring planned, comfortable shoes are a must. Opt for sturdy walking shoes or hiking boots for the terrain in Zakopane and casual shoes for strolling around Krakow’s charming streets.

  3. Essential Gadgets: Don’t forget to pack essential gadgets like a reliable camera or smartphone for capturing memorable moments, a power bank to keep devices charged, and a universal adapter for any electrical needs.
